On average across the year,
yes, Moldova is hotter than
Nova Scotia, Canada
.
Moldova has an average temperature of 11°C/52°F and Nova Scotia, Canada has an average temperature of 7°C/45°F.
Moldova's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 29°C/84°F, which is hotter than Nova Scotia, Canada's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 24°C/75°F).
On average across the year, no, Moldova is not colder than Nova Scotia, Canada . Moldova has an average minimum temperature of 6°C/43°F and Nova Scotia, Canada has an average minimum temperature of 3°C/37°F.
On average across the year,
no, Moldova has less rain than
Nova Scotia, Canada. Moldova has an average annual rainfall of 246mm and Nova Scotia, Canada has an average annual rainfall of 1040mm.
Moldova's wettest month is June, with an average monthly rainfall of 42mm, which is drier than Nova Scotia, Canada's wettest month (December, with an average monthly rainfall of 112mm).
